The real-time clock is set in SETUP and includes date and clock time.
The real-time clock serves for documentation according to GLP.
The clock runs with a buffer battery independently of the mains power supply.
The built-in lithium battery Type CR 2032 has a life of approx. 10 years.

The controller continuously records all relevant measurements, settings and error messages at 1-minute
The internal report memory is arranged as a ring memory, i.e. the new data always overwrite the oldest
The report function can not be switched off but remains active at all times. The data are stored in the controller,
The size of the internal report memory is 1024kB. This corresponds to a memory capacity of approximately
The report memory of the controller is not altered or cleared by the reading procedure.
